Transaction 2d08348b63f655487487a97fde84671566581b8c78fbf718260f34195b403404

1 Input
2 Outputs
  • 2d08348b63f655487487a97fde84671566581b8c78fbf718260f34195b403404:0
  • value  18462243
    address  3Li8jemB8Jm4caTQnEDEAZrr4n9pyDDUwa
  • 2d08348b63f655487487a97fde84671566581b8c78fbf718260f34195b403404:1
  • value  1486977
    address  1GgEyLmMcRGPzyyVyF3R7kSDwx4NdqZu1Y